Birthdate
November 1984
Nationality
British
Occupations
Director
Roles
Director
Address
Fernhills Business Centre, Foerster Chambers, Todd Street, Bury, Gtr Manchester, United Kingdom, BL9 5BJ
Deepak Mehra was born in November 1984.
Deepak Mehra Business Events
15 Jul 2016
Resignation
03 Dec 2015
Appointment
Same name people